If you are using VSYNC OFF and don't care about quality, you can turn FreeSync & VRB OFF. However, VRB is useful for motion blur reduction & aim stabilizing, which may outweigh the approximate ~2ms average lag penalty of strobing. Also, FreeSync reduces stutter, which is quite useful if your game is very stuttery (this won't apply if your game almost always run at a frame rate above refresh rate).
